Are you looking for an exciting new role as a Process Operator at our refinery in Sarnia? In this role, you will help ensure the safety of people, the environment, and equipment by following refinery policies, practices, and procedures while supporting safe, reliable plant operations.

Minimum Requirements: Completion of TSSA 4A and 4B exams
Proven mechanical aptitude toperform the hands-on operation of plant equipment
A College Technical Diploma,



preferably in Chemical or Power Engineering Technology
A High School Diploma or General Education Diploma (GED)
A valid driver’s license and a clean driving record
Responsibilities: Ensure the safety of people, environment and equipment through the application of refinery policies, practices and procedures
Learn and become competent in all operating units within the assigned Plant of the facility and progress in increasing levels of responsibility at the site
Report and appropriately flag all equipment plant-related issues beyond your scope to your leader
Complete routine operational tasks, maintain an operator log and communicate significant changes or findings in a timely manner
Provide direction and oversee maintenance and contract personnel as required
Maintain housekeeping at a high level to ensure a safe work environment
Location and other Key Details: You will work out of our Sarnia refinery in Ontario, located at 1900 St. Clair Parkway
The shift schedule is a 12-hour rotation of days and nights (three on, three off)
This position is safety sensitive
You will be required to adhere to our clean-shaven policy and perform some heavy lifting, use ladders and work on elevated work sites such as scaffolds and towers with the ability to perform in a variety of different environments both indoor and outdoor as well as within confined spaces
You will be subject to a six-month probationary period and represented by the Sarnia employees' bargaining association (SEBA) upon completion of your probationary period
